e147. Cattle on Small Acreage with Janelle Anderson

from Grazing Grass Podcast | Rotational Grazing, Soil Health & Profitable Livestock Farming · host Grazing Grass

What if small-scale farming could be both sustainable and profitable? Join us as Janelle Anderson from The Haven Farmstead in Southern Middle Tennessee shares her inspiring journey from Wisconsin to Tennessee's rolling landscapes. Janelle opens up about her experiences on a cow-calf operation near the Montana border, and her transition to a more intentional family life on a new piece of land. Discover the motivations, challenges, and triumphs of building a farm and home from the ground up, and how these life changes have led to a pursuit of a balanced, meaningful existence.Our conversation takes a detailed look at the practical aspects of farm life. From the benefits of pastured poultry and the profound impact of poultry manure on pasture health, to the intricacies of grazing cattle on small acreages, Janelle offers valuable insights and tips. We explore how different coop styles for chickens and turkeys can impact efficiency and ease of use, and delve into innovative marketing strategies like bulk pricing, which simplify operations and enhance customer satisfaction. Whether it's starting with steers and heifers or the importance of mentorship in farming, Janelle provides invaluable wisdom for anyone interested in sustainable agriculture.Wrapping up, we reflect on the significant role of regenerative grazing practices and how even small steps can lead to noticeable improvements in pasture health. In a world where juggling multiple responsibilities is common, Janelle reassures listeners that any movement is beneficial. This episode is a treasure trove of insights for aspiring farmers and homesteaders, touching on the importance of adaptability, community support, and a holistic approach to farming.
